5 / 1000+ resultsresearch Rejuvenation by Design: Building Cosmetic Products with Extracellular Vesicle Technology, the Example of Exo.Reset®
The chapter provides a comprehensive case study on the development of Exo.Reset®, a cosmetic product designed for skin rejuvenation using extracellular vesicle (EV) technology. It highlights the application of international Good Practices and guidelines, such as MISEV2013 and South Korea's 2024 guidelines, to ensure scientific rigor and regulatory compliance. The research and development process includes EV isolation, purification, characterization, and in vitro assessments with human dermal fibroblast cultures, focusing on gene expression changes related to skin rejuvenation. The study emphasizes quality control, reproducibility, and ethical considerations, offering a model for integrating EV technology into cosmetics and advancing skin care innovations.

5 / 1000+ resultscommunity Serum based on plant extracts boosts hair growth in weeks.
A serum containing Centella asiatica extracellular vesicles, IGF-1, FGF-7, and caffeine significantly improved hair thickness, density, length, and reduced hair loss after 56 days. The conversation also discusses how treatments like finasteride, minoxidil, and ketoconazole address different aspects of hair loss by reducing DHT, improving blood flow, and lowering inflammation.
